    /**
     * apply known solutions to a system of linear equations
     *
     * This function introduces the constants into the system by the penalty method.
     *
     * @param A                 Coefficient matrix
     * @param b                 RHS vector
    
     * @param _vec_knownX_id    a vector of known solution entry IDs
     * @param _vec_knownX_x     a vector of known solutions
    
     * @param penalty_scaling value for scaling some matrix and right hand side
     * entries to enforce some conditions
